Exploring Alternative Approaches to Healing from Mental Health Disorders

Mental health disorders affect millions of people worldwide, and traditional treatment approaches such as therapy and medication have proven to be effective for many individuals. However, there is a growing interest in alternative approaches to healing that complement or supplement conventional methods. These alternative approaches focus on holistic well-being, addressing the mind, body, and spirit. In this article, we will explore some of these alternative approaches and their potential benefits in promoting mental health and healing from mental health disorders.
  1. Mindfulness and Meditation: Mindfulness and meditation practices have gained significant attention in recent years for their positive impact on mental health. These practices involve focusing one's attention on the present moment, cultivating awareness, and developing a non-judgmental attitude. Research suggests that mindfulness and meditation can reduce stress, anxiety, and depression, improve emotional regulation, and enhance overall well-being. Incorporating these practices into daily life can help individuals develop resilience and cope with mental health challenges.
  2. Yoga and Movement Therapies: Yoga and movement therapies offer a unique approach to healing by combining physical movement, breathwork, and mindfulness. These practices promote relaxation, reduce stress, and improve physical fitness. Yoga has been shown to have positive effects on anxiety, depression, and post-traumatic stress disorder (PTSD). Movement therapies such as dance therapy and tai chi can also help individuals express emotions, improve body awareness, and enhance self-esteem.
  3. Art Therapy: Art therapy utilizes the creative process to promote self-expression, emotional healing, and personal growth. Through various art forms such as painting, drawing, and sculpting, individuals can explore their thoughts, feelings, and experiences in a non-verbal and non-threatening way. Art therapy can be particularly beneficial for individuals who struggle with verbal communication or have experienced trauma. It provides a safe space for self-reflection, self-discovery, and emotional release.
  4. Herbal and Nutritional Approaches: Herbal and nutritional approaches focus on the connection between diet, gut health, and mental well-being. Certain herbs and supplements, such as St. John's Wort and omega-3 fatty acids, have been studied for their potential benefits in managing symptoms of depression and anxiety. Additionally, adopting a balanced and nutritious diet can support overall brain health and contribute to improved mental well-being. Consulting with a healthcare professional or nutritionist is essential when considering herbal or nutritional approaches.
  5. Energy Healing and Reiki: Energy healing modalities, such as Reiki, work on the principle that imbalances in the body's energy system can contribute to mental health issues. These practices involve the transfer of healing energy through the hands of a trained practitioner. Energy healing aims to restore balance, release emotional blockages, and promote relaxation and well-being. While scientific evidence is limited, many individuals report feeling a sense of calm, reduced anxiety, and improved mood after energy healing sessions.
Alternative approaches to healing from mental health disorders offer individuals additional tools and strategies to support their well-being. While these approaches should not replace traditional treatment methods, they can complement and enhance the healing process. It is important to remember that what works for one person may not work for another, and finding the right combination of approaches is a personal journey. Consulting with healthcare professionals, therapists, or practitioners experienced in alternative approaches can provide guidance and support in exploring these options. By embracing a holistic approach to mental health, individuals can empower themselves to find the healing path that resonates with them and promotes their overall well-being.
